People Score in 10517, Crompond, New York

The People Score for the COPD Score in 10517, Crompond, New York is 82 when comparing 34,000 ZIP Codes in the United States.

An estimate of 98.14 percent of the residents in 10517 has some form of health insurance. 32.37 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 81.44 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.

A resident in 10517 would have to travel an average of 1.49 miles to reach the nearest hospital with an emergency room, Hudson Valley Hospital Center. In a 20-mile radius, there are 8,483 healthcare providers accessible to residents living in 10517, Crompond, New York.
